Another night of stormy weather in the central U.S. resulting in big winds and high humidity here.

As the low moves northeast and upper-level high-pressure approaches from the Gulf our winds will drop off significantly and we will introduce isolated showers back into the forecast for the first time in two and a half weeks.

Wednesday will be windy again with mostly cloudy skies mixed with some afternoon sunshine hot and humid and a high of 92.

Wednesday night expect lots of clouds decreasing winds very warm and sticky with a low of 79.

Thursday we will have isolated showers only otherwise noticeably less wind sweltering heat and a high of 93.

The heat index will top 100 degrees each afternoon.
